Loyalty card scheme competition

Loyalty-schemeTime is running out for youngsters to take part in Shildon Chamber of Trade’s loyalty card competition.

Shildon Businesses are encouraging youngsters to enter a competition to design a logo the new town Loyalty Card.

Businesses taking part in the scheme will offer discounts and special deals to members.

The card will be launched at the annual Christmas Procession on 5th December, when there will also be stalls and entertainment.

Children from all four schools in the town can take part, and there will be a winner for both the Primary and Secondary school categories, who will each receive £50.

An overall winner will then be chosen for the final card design, and the youngster who designs it will receive a further £50 as well as a £150 donation to their school and the very first loyalty card off the press.

Entry forms are available now from all four schools in the town, or alternatively use the form on page 3 and return it to your child’s school, or to Console Connections on Church Street, by 24th October.
